frank is wrapping a present. the box measures 6 cm wide by 9 cm long by 5.1 cm tall.what amount of wrapping paper,not counting overlap ,will frank need

Respuesta :

lukekrista lukekrista
  • 14-01-2019
(2 × (6cm x 9cm)) + (2 × (6cm x 5.1cm)) + (2 × (9cm x 5.1cm)) = 261 square cm
